If there is anyone who is entitled to waltz around in a t-shirt with the words 'I told you so' emblazoned on it, it's Davinci Jeremie.

He's the bloke who urged people to buy $1 worth of Bitcoin way back in May 2013 - which is a gamble that would have paid off handsomely if you listened to him.

We could have all been living the life of Riley just like Jeremie is if we had taken more notice of his prediction about how well investing in the cryptocurrency could pan out.

The ridiculously rich bloke from Chile, shared a video on YouTube more than a decade ago telling his subscribers that they could potentially become millionaires for the 'price of a lotto ticket'.

"It's just a dollar, get some Bitcoins,' he said in the now notorious clip.

Advert

"[If it] goes to nothing, who cares, you only spent a dollar.

"If I'm right, I want all of you to thank me. It will not make me happy if you come back to me in 10 years saying, 'Dude, I wish I listened to you back 2011 or 2013.'"

Famous last words, eh?

When Jeremie made his forecast 12 years ago, Bitcoin was worth $116.75.

Now, it's value has skyrocketed to more than $70,000, which will have made those who took a chance on the crypto early very, very wealthy.

As we've established, Jeremie is one of those people.

These days, he's living the high life and enjoys holidays in places like Monte Carlo and Dubai, while smugly strolling around in his 'I told you so' t-shirt.

One look at the investor's Instagram will leave you kicking yourself for not braving the Bitcoin world more than a decade ago.

He's swanning around the world on private yachts and planes, while driving flashy cars and continuing to pedal cryptocurrencies online.

On X and Instagram, it reads: "I told you to buy #Bitcoin for $1 in 2011. Don’t miss it again!"

Speaking to Coin Telegraph in 2023, Jeremie reflected on how his pleas to get people to invest in Bitcoin had gone unheard.

"Once in a while, something comes along that makes poor people rich because they got it really, really cheap,” he said.

Advert

"This was one of them. I thought I was gonna be the hero to my community, but no, they thought I was crazy.

"They actually thought I was losing my mind."
